Ravichandra

 

Ravichandra started learning to play flute at the age of 12 years under the able guidance of his father Vidwan.Sri.K. Raghvendra Rao. Being a quick learner, he started performing on stage at the age of 14 years and since then he has never looked back performing regularly all over the country and abroad. Ravichandra Rao has developed his own style of playing the flute which has been widely appreciated and accepted by senior artists in the field of music. Ravichandra's novel presentation style of compositions and his broad outlook and approach to music as a concept has been well appreciated all over the country and abroad. He recently returned from a sucessful European tour during which he performed in Netherlands, Germany, France, Switzerland and Belgium. Apart from giving regular Carnatic Classical music concerts, he also happened to perform with renowned Jazz, world music, Western classical musicians. He did quite a few experimental music shows with the popular Cello player Saskia D Has of Netherlands, Trumpet player Rajesh Mehta of Berlin and Drummer Allan of Amsterdam.
Ravichandra regularly performs at All India Radio and Doordarshan being recognized as a 'B-high' grade artist. He is also one of the most sought after artists in the music recording industry for light classical, classical, Fusion and film music.

Ravi not only mastered the art of flute playing but also is equally proficient in playing the Kanjira (a South Indian Classical percussion instrument - small, round, single-side skinned intrument played with a single hand). At present he is continuing studying music under the able guidance of the versatile, multifaceted and renowned music composer Vidwan.Shri.Anoor Anantha Krishna Sharma. Due to his knowledge in playing the percussion instrument, Ravi's flute concerts are filled with rythmic complexities complemented by high speed fingering techniques which is a stunning sight to see. Ravi is equally talented in presenting soft melodies filled with emotions which can touch and soothe the heart of the listener.
